Struct RedactedMapValues 

Source
pub struct RedactedMapValues<'a>(pub &'a HashMap<String, String>);
Expand description

Debug-formats a String-valued map with keys visible and every value replaced by REDACTED_PLACEHOLDER.

Intended for env/headers-style maps: the key (e.g. "Authorization" or "GITHUB_PERSONAL_ACCESS_TOKEN") is a caller-chosen identifier and useful for debugging, but the value routinely holds a bearer token or API key and must never be echoed.

§Examples

use mcp_execution_core::RedactedMapValues;
use std::collections::HashMap;

let mut headers = HashMap::new();
headers.insert("Authorization".to_string(), "Bearer sk-secret".to_string());

let debug_output = format!("{:?}", RedactedMapValues(&headers));
assert!(debug_output.contains("Authorization"));
assert!(!debug_output.contains("sk-secret"));
